SALARIES OF JUDGES.

A majority of the Committee on Fees and Salaries reported on the bill [H. R. 506] concerning the salaries of Judges, fixing it at $1,500 a year, recommending its passage.

A minority of the same Committee recommended indefinite postponement.

Mr. SINCLAIR said that the bill is to cut down the salaries of the Judges from what it is now to $1,500. I believe it to be impolitic and unjust to the said Judges, therefore I filed that minority report and move that it be concurred in.

Mr. LINDSAY spoke in favor of the majority report, because a measure of this kind is highly necessary on the subject of fees and salaries.

The majority report was concurred in.
